| Aspect | Beauty Intern | Esthetician |
|---|
| Credentials | Typically enrolled in beauty or cosmetology programs, may have limited certifications | Licensed after completing required training and passing licensing exams |
| Work Environment | Internship settings, salons, spas, or beauty schools | Salons, spas, dermatology clinics, medical spas |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Training role, often unpaid or low-paid, for gaining experience | Professional licensed practitioner providing skincare treatments |
| Search & Comparison Intent | Learning about entry-level roles, gaining experience | Seeking licensed skincare services or career info |
In summary, a Beauty Intern is an entry-level position focused on gaining experience and learning, often without full licensure. An Esthetician is a licensed skincare professional providing specialized treatments. The main difference lies in certification, responsibilities, and work environment.
